District shape

Santa Clara County has 79 district entries. San Jose Unified is the largest listed district in this county slice, with 42 schools.

Community spread

School records are spread across 20 listed communities. San Jose has the most listed schools, with 226 records.

Grade-level mix

Primary schools are the largest listed grade-level group, with 255 schools. Filter the table by level before comparing enrollment or district context.

Choice-program flags

NCES flags 63 schools as charter, magnet, or virtual in this county file: 63 charter. Confirm eligibility and enrollment rules with the relevant district.

Santa Clara County school directory FAQ

Does this list show which Santa Clara County school serves my address?

No. This is a county-level NCES directory for public school records in California. Attendance zones, transfer policies, magnet eligibility, charter lotteries, and program placement must be verified with the local district or school.

What is included in the Santa Clara County public school directory?

The directory lists 411 public schools from NCES records, including school name, district, grade range, type flags, and enrollment where reported.

Does this page rank the best schools in Santa Clara County?

No. This page is a public school directory, not a ranking or recommendation. Use it to find records, compare similar school types, and identify district sources to verify locally.

Are private schools included in this Santa Clara County list?

No. SchoolsByCounty uses NCES public school records for this directory. Private schools, homeschool programs, and some local program options are outside this public-school listing.
